Transaction 88645a1389281888c24ffc086122ccb1d73c84dff0f2e3bcf2e74e43689bb74a

4 Input
2 Outputs
  • 88645a1389281888c24ffc086122ccb1d73c84dff0f2e3bcf2e74e43689bb74a:0
  • value  277475
    address  3Ld7TwehyjWEMudgsN5pf8Km1ghGhkRsGz
  • 88645a1389281888c24ffc086122ccb1d73c84dff0f2e3bcf2e74e43689bb74a:1
  • value  32184
    address  3KfYXzfnNH8uk7db5n6riHgEjRY1cERqfW